What is Eliquis?

Eliquis has active ingredients of apixaban. It is often used in atrial fibrillation/flutter. eHealthMe is studying from 191,864 Eliquis users. Check the latest studies of Eliquis.

What is Plendil?

Plendil has active ingredients of felodipine. It is often used in high blood pressure. eHealthMe is studying from 4,990 Plendil users. Check the latest studies of Plendil.
